Get to know Dr. Todd Lumsden

Todd Lumsden, DO, FAOCO is a graduate of Mankato State University and the University of Osteopathic Medicine & Health Sciences, College of Osteopathic Medicine & Surgery in Des Moines, Iowa. After completing his internship and a residency in ophthalmology at Millcreek Community Hospital, he pursued a second residency in ophthalmology at Metro Health Center in Erie, Pa. Dr. Todd Lumsden joined Eye Consultants, Inc. during the summer of 1997. In 2018, he became a partner at Eye Care Specialists, LLC.

CREDENTIALS

Board Certified

Board certification indicates that, beyond his or her basic medical license, an entity recognized by the American Board of Medical Specialties has certified the surgeon to practice within his or her specialty. For osteopathic physicians in ophthalmology, this entity is the American Osteopathic Board of Ophthalmology and Otolaryngology (AOBOO). The AOBOO certifies the surgeon has completed specific training and continuing education related to the specialty. Click here for more information on AOBOO qualifications for certification.

The American Osteopathic Colleges of Ophthalmology and Otolaryngology

The suffix FAOCO indicates that a surgeon is a “fellow” of The American Osteopathic Colleges of Ophthalmology and Otolaryngology (AOCOO). The AOCOO was established in 1908 with the objectives of improving the practice of ophthalmology and otolaryngology and developing the application of osteopathic concepts in the fields of ophthalmology and otolaryngology. The organization sets high standards for surgical education and practice. A fellow of the AOCOO has passed the rigorous evaluation, and his or her education and training, professional qualifications, surgical competence, and ethical conduct meet the high standards required by the College.
